Problem
Existing image forming apparatuses face issues with properly discharging curled sheets, which can erroneously enter the facedown discharge path, leading to incorrect orientation and reduced efficiency in duplex image forming.
Innovation Solution
The apparatus incorporates a flap mechanism and moving mechanism that pivotally positions a cover to direct sheets along specific transport paths, preventing entry into incorrect paths and ensuring proper discharge, utilizing an electromagnetic solenoid to switch the flap's position and a moving mechanism to adjust the flap's position based on the rear cover's opening and closing.

A first transport unit transports, along a first path, a sheet transported from an image forming unit. A second transport unit transports the sheet along a second transport path branched from a junction with the first transport path. A first cover, when open, holds the sheet transported to an exterior of a housing and, when closed, partially constitutes the second transport unit. A flap is disposed at the junction and, when at a first position, blocks the second transport path and guides the sheet along the first transport path and, when at a second position, blocks the first transport path and guides the sheet along the second transport path. A drive unit moves the flap between the first position and the second position. A moving mechanism moves away from the flap in response to closing of the first cover, and pushes and moves the flap to the second position.
